
Radio Rooftop Bar, situated on the 10th floor of the ME hotel on The Strand, and boasts a terrace cocktail bar that sits at the top of London's newest boutique hotels.
With spectacular views overlooking such iconic buildings as Tower Bridge, The Shard London Bridge, St. Paul's Cathedral as well as the Southbank and Covent Garden's theatre district; this rooftop bar is certainly an elegant and stylish place to enjoy a cocktail and a Mediterranean inspired bite to eat. With a cocktail menu catered by the ONE group, expect some English twists on well-known and well-liked cocktails.
Their most notable cocktail creations for the Radio Rooftop Bar include the themed ‘Mile High Margharita’ (Cuervo Gold, Grand Marnier, Cointreau, Chambord and Cranberry and Lemonade) and the fresh and fruity ‘Electric Light Company’ (Bombay Sapphire, Mint and Lime Mix); in addition there will be a carefully curated range of beers, wines and soft drinks. On the last Thursday of the month Radio Rooftop Bar hosts Frequency, London's premium cocktail party. Each "Frequency" event showcases cocktails, finger foods and great live DJ music from local, national and international music talent.
